What Is Hyper Converged Infrastructure?
Hyper Converged Infrastructure (HCI) is a software-defined IT framework that integrates compute, storage, networking, and virtualization into a single, unified system. Unlike traditional infrastructure, where these components are managed separately, HCI combines them into modular nodes that are centrally managed through a software layer, typically a hypervisor.
Key Characteristics:
- Software-defined architecture: All resources are virtualized and abstracted from physical hardware.
- Node-based scalability: Infrastructure can be expanded by simply adding more nodes.
- Centralized management: A single dashboard controls all components, streamlining operations.
HCI transforms data centers into agile, cloud-like environments that are easier to manage, scale, and secure.
Benefits of Hyper Converged Infrastructure
- Simplified IT Operations
- Unified Management Interface: Administrators manage compute, storage, and networking from a single dashboard, often referred to as a “single pane of glass.”
- Automation & Orchestration: Routine tasks like provisioning, patching, and backup can be automated using built-in tools or integrations with platforms like Ansible or Terraform.
- Reduced Skill Silos: IT teams no longer need separate specialists for storage, networking, and servers, streamlining staffing and training.
- Lower Total Cost of Ownership (TCO)
- Commodity Hardware: HCI runs on standard x86 servers, eliminating the need for expensive proprietary systems.
- Consolidated Licensing: Many vendors bundle hypervisor, storage, and management tools into a single license, reducing software costs.
- Energy & Space Efficiency: Fewer physical devices mean lower power consumption and reduced data center footprint.
- Improved Scalability
- Node-Based Expansion: Add new nodes to the cluster without downtime or reconfiguration, ideal for growing workloads.
- Elastic Resource Allocation: Resources are pooled and dynamically allocated based on demand, avoiding overprovisioning.
- Multi-Site Scalability: Easily replicate configurations across branch offices or edge locations with consistent performance.
- Enhanced Performance
- Data Locality Optimization: Workloads are processed on the same node where data resides, minimizing latency.
- Built-in Caching & Tiering: SSDs handle hot data while HDDs store cold data, improving throughput.
- Parallel Processing: Distributed architecture allows simultaneous operations across nodes, boosting efficiency.
- Built-In Resilience
- Self-Healing Architecture: If a node fails, workloads are automatically redistributed to healthy nodes.
- Snapshot & Cloning: Rapid recovery from failures or ransomware attacks using point-in-time snapshots.
- Geo-Redundancy: Some platforms support cross-site replication for disaster recovery across regions.
- Hybrid Cloud Integration
- Seamless workload migration between on-premises and public cloud environments using tools like Azure Arc or AWS Outposts.
- Unified policy enforcement across hybrid deployments.
- Support for Modern Workloads
- Native support for containers (Docker, Kubernetes) and GPU acceleration for AI/ML workloads.
- Ideal for DevOps environments with CI/CD pipelines.
- Security & Compliance
- Role-based access control (RBAC), encryption at rest and in transit, and audit logging.
- Easier compliance with standards like HIPAA, GDPR, and ISO 27001 due to centralized control.
- Operational Agility
- Rapid provisioning of new environments for testing, development, or remote offices.
- Faster response to business needs without waiting for hardware procurement or complex setup.
Core Components of HCI
- Compute Virtualization
Hypervisors like VMware ESXi, Microsoft Hyper-V, and KVM abstract physical servers into virtual machines (VMs), enabling flexible resource allocation and workload isolation.
- Storage Virtualization
Software-defined storage pools local disks across nodes into a shared, resilient fabric. Features like deduplication, compression, and tiering optimize performance and capacity.
- Network Virtualization
Virtual networks replace physical switches and routers, allowing dynamic configuration, segmentation, and centralized control.
- Unified Management
A single interface, often called a “single pane of glass,” provides visibility into performance, capacity, and health across all components.
How to Deploy Hyper Converged Infrastructure Successfully
Step 1: Assess Your Current Environment
Begin with a thorough audit of your existing infrastructure. Identify:
- Legacy systems and workloads
- Performance bottlenecks
- Compliance and security requirements. This helps determine which workloads are best suited for HCI.
Step 2: Define Your Use Case
Common HCI use cases include:
- Virtual Desktop Infrastructure (VDI)
- Remote and branch office deployments
- Private cloud environments
- Disaster recovery and backup: your deployment strategy to your specific business needs.
Step 3: Choose the Right HCI Platform
Select a vendor that aligns with your technical and operational goals. Popular platforms include:
- Nutanix
- VMware vSAN
- Microsoft Azure Stack HCI
- HPE SimpliVity evaluates features like scalability, integration, support, and licensing.
Step 4: Plan and Pilot
Start with a pilot deployment to validate performance and compatibility. Use this phase to:
- Test workload migration
- Monitor resource utilization
- Train IT staff on new tools
Step 5: Scale and Optimize
Once validated, scale your HCI environment by adding nodes. Continuously monitor performance, automate updates, and refine policies to optimize operations.
Best Practices for HCI Deployment
- Start small, scale smart: Begin with a manageable deployment and expand as needed.
- Automate routine tasks: Use built-in automation for patching, backups, and provisioning.
- Ensure redundancy: Design for high availability with replication and failover.
- Train your team: Equip IT staff with the skills to manage and troubleshoot HCI platforms.
- Monitor continuously: Use analytics and dashboards to maintain performance and security.
Conclusion
Hyper Converged Infrastructure (HCI) delivers a transformative approach to IT by streamlining operations, enhancing scalability, and significantly reducing costs, all while bringing cloud-like agility to on-premises environments. By combining compute, storage, networking, and virtualization into a unified, software-defined platform, HCI simplifies infrastructure management and accelerates digital innovation.
When organizations understand the core components of HCI and follow a strategic deployment plan, they can unlock its full potential to modernize legacy systems, support dynamic workloads, and future-proof their data centers for long-term resilience and growth.